Company Description

Azimut Alternative Capital Partners, LLC (“AACP”) is the New York-based global ex-Italy alternatives business of Azimut Holding SpA (“Azimut”) mandated to build a multi-affiliate private markets business by owning and operating a portfolio of minority stakes.  Azimut is publicly listed on the Milan Stock Exchange (Ticker: AZM IM) and is one of the largest independent asset managers in Europe with ca. $73 billion in AUM as of December 31, 2020.

AACP acquires GP stakes in private market-focused alternative asset managers, including private equity, private credit, real assets, venture, infrastructure and other investment managers.  In addition to being a financial partner to our underlying Affiliate managers, we provide strategic value-add services to support and grow our underlying investments by distributing our underlying affiliates’ investment product to our institutional, retail and high-net-worth clients.

Position Description

The Senior Vice President – Global Distribution Relationships will be an integral member of the AACP Marketing team reporting to the Global Head of Institutional Relationships and will be responsible for establishing relationships with and raising assets from global institutional investors including public pensions, corporate pensions, endowments & foundations and Taft-Hartley plans, as well as high net worth investors.  Certain key initiatives and responsibilities include:

  • Raising assets for funds and investment vehicles of AACP’s Staking Affiliates; investors may invest directly with the Affiliate manager or through an AACP feeder/access fund
  • Raising assets for funds and investment vehicles of AACP Emerging Manager Fund’s (EMF’s) Seeding Affiliates
  • Raising assets for investment vehicles directly managed by AACP Investments, LLC (AACP’s registered investment advisor affiliate), such as the Emerging Manager Fund Series
  • Assisting the AACP Investment Team with due diligence on specific Affiliate managers and providing market color on investment strategies and sectors
  • Ensuring that marketing materials for internal and external purposes, including AACP’s pitchbooks and fundraising presentations and other collateral materials, are effective and up-to-date
  • Recording all activities in AACP’s CRM system
  • Assisting the Global Azimut salesforce distribute AACP and AACP’s Affiliate managers funds and investment vehicles by establishing and maintaining relationships with the Azimut high net worth and institutional distribution teams around the world
  • In a post-covid environment, traveling to conferences, investment managers and clients
  • Contributing to the Azimut Global Distribution guide for AACP internal use 

Qualifications

The successful candidate will have at least 10 years of relevant industry experience in sales at an institutional asset management or private equity firm or other relevant asset management experience (i.e. placement agency).  The candidate must be a self-starter with the ability to understand a variety of complex investment products coupled with the ability to sell institutional investment products, from forging a relationship with new prospects to asking for the order and closing the sale.  He/she will have an exceptional work ethic and a background reflecting a high level of academic and professional achievement.  It is important that the successful candidate demonstrates a curiosity about private market products, an ability to use his/her product knowledge and creativity to suggest new products that meet the needs of the firm’s clients, an ability to multi-task and an outgoing personality in addition to being driven, persistent and a team player.   CFA charterholder a plus, but not required.
